Maintaining and Tuning Your Clutch Bell System

Alright, you’ve got your shiny new clutch bell installed. Now what? Well, it’s not a “set it and forget it” kind of deal. Regular maintenance and occasional tuning are essential to keep your RC car running smoothly and performing at its best. Think of it like taking care of your car: a little bit of effort can go a long way in preventing bigger problems down the road.

One of the most important things is to keep the clutch bell and clutch shoes clean. Dirt and grime can build up over time, causing slippage and reduced performance. A simple cleaning with a brush and some motor spray can make a huge difference. Also, inspect the clutch shoes regularly for wear and tear. If they’re worn down or glazed over, it’s time to replace them.

Tuning your clutch bell system involves adjusting the spring tension or using different clutch shoes to fine-tune the engagement point. This can affect how quickly your car accelerates and how much power it has at different speeds. It’s like adjusting the gears on a bicycle to find the sweet spot for your riding style.

For example, if you want more low-end power for climbing hills, you might want to use softer clutch springs or heavier clutch shoes. On the other hand, if you want more top-end speed, you might opt for stiffer springs or lighter shoes. Experimenting with different setups is part of the fun, and you’ll eventually find what works best for your driving style and track conditions.

Troubleshooting Common Clutch Bell Issues

Okay, let’s face it – things don’t always go according to plan. Even with the best maintenance, you might run into some issues with your clutch bell system. But don’t worry, most problems are relatively easy to diagnose and fix. Think of it like a detective game: you just need to gather the clues and figure out what’s going wrong.

One common issue is clutch slippage, which can result in poor acceleration and a loss of power. This can be caused by worn clutch shoes, a contaminated clutch bell, or weak clutch springs. Start by cleaning the clutch bell and shoes thoroughly. If that doesn’t fix the problem, consider replacing the shoes or springs.

Another issue is a squealing or chattering sound when the clutch engages. This is often caused by a dry or dirty clutch bell. Applying a small amount of clutch lubricant can often solve the problem. Be careful not to over-lubricate, as this can cause slippage.

Sometimes, you might even find that your clutch shoes are coming apart or disintegrating. This is usually a sign of excessive heat or poor-quality shoes. Make sure you’re using high-quality clutch shoes and consider adjusting your gear ratio to reduce engine strain. Remember to check your engine temps to know if the gearing is too high.

Bell Size and Tooth Count: Getting the Gear Ratio Right

Choosing the right size and tooth count for your clutch bell is crucial for optimizing your RC car’s acceleration and top speed. Think of it like choosing the right gears on a bicycle. A smaller clutch bell (fewer teeth) will generally give you faster acceleration, but at the expense of top speed. A larger clutch bell (more teeth) will result in higher top speed but can sacrifice some initial acceleration.

Consider the type of terrain you typically run on. If you’re racing on a tight, technical track with lots of corners, a smaller clutch bell might be preferable for quick bursts of acceleration. On the other hand, if you’re running on a wide-open track with long straightaways, a larger clutch bell could help you achieve higher speeds. You can also fine-tune your gear ratio by adjusting the size of your spur gear, which meshes with the clutch bell. Experimentation is key to finding the perfect balance for your driving style and the track conditions. If you’re unsure where to start, consult your RC car’s manual or ask experienced racers at your local track for recommendations. The best rc engine clutch bells should complement your existing setup.

Ventilation and Heat Dissipation: Keeping Things Cool

Nitro engines generate a lot of heat, and that heat can negatively impact the performance and lifespan of your clutch. A well-ventilated clutch bell can help dissipate heat and keep the clutch components running cooler. This can lead to more consistent performance and prevent premature wear.

Look for clutch bells with strategically placed holes or slots that allow air to flow freely around the clutch shoes. Some clutch bells also feature finned designs or are made from materials with high thermal conductivity to further enhance heat dissipation. Consider the environment you typically run in. If you’re running in hot weather or on high-grip surfaces, heat dissipation becomes even more critical. Investing in a well-ventilated clutch bell can be a worthwhile investment to protect your engine and improve your car’s performance in demanding conditions. Nobody wants a melted clutch!

What is a clutch bell, and why is it so important for my RC engine?

Think of the clutch bell as the link between your engine and the wheels. It’s a small, usually cylindrical, component that houses the clutch shoes. When the engine spins fast enough, those shoes engage with the inside of the clutch bell, causing it to rotate. That rotation then transfers power through the gears to your vehicle’s wheels, making it move!

A good clutch bell is essential for smooth acceleration, efficient power transfer, and overall performance. A worn or damaged clutch bell can lead to slipping, loss of power, and even engine damage in the long run. Choosing the right one, and maintaining it well, will keep your RC vehicle running at its best and extend the life of other components too.

How do I know when my clutch bell needs replacing?

There are a few telltale signs that your clutch bell might be on its way out. One of the most common is excessive wear or scoring on the inside surface where the clutch shoes make contact. If you see deep grooves or a rough, uneven surface, it’s definitely time to consider a replacement. Another indication is if you’re experiencing clutch slippage, meaning your engine revs up, but the vehicle doesn’t accelerate as quickly as it should.

Besides visual inspections, pay attention to your RC vehicle’s performance. Is it struggling to climb hills? Is acceleration sluggish? If you’ve ruled out other issues like a poorly tuned engine or worn clutch shoes, the clutch bell might be the culprit. Regular maintenance, including cleaning and inspection, can help you spot problems early and prevent more significant damage.

How do I properly install a new clutch bell?

Installing a new clutch bell is a straightforward process, but attention to detail is essential. Start by removing the old clutch bell, taking note of any shims or spacers that are present. These shims are crucial for proper alignment and must be reinstalled in the same configuration with the new clutch bell.

Next, carefully slide the new clutch bell onto the engine shaft, ensuring it’s properly seated. Apply a small amount of thread locker to the set screw(s) to prevent them from loosening during operation. Tighten the set screw(s) securely, but avoid over-tightening, as this can damage the shaft or clutch bell. Finally, double-check that the clutch bell spins freely without any binding or wobbling before reassembling the rest of the drivetrain.

How can I maintain my clutch bell to extend its lifespan?

Proper maintenance is key to extending the life of your clutch bell and ensuring optimal performance. Regularly inspect the clutch bell for wear, scoring, or damage. Cleaning it periodically to remove dirt, debris, and old grease is also essential. A simple wipe-down with a clean cloth and a degreaser can do the trick.

Pay attention to your clutch shoes as well. Worn or damaged shoes can accelerate wear on the clutch bell. Replacing your clutch shoes when needed can help prolong the life of the clutch bell. Also, avoid excessive clutch slipping, as this generates heat and friction, which can damage both the clutch shoes and the clutch bell.
